Ciao Graziana, ciao a tutti :)    
 
Sicuramente un manuale di sopravvivenza con  situazioni tipo di quello che può 
succedere in una Summer e come un socio AEGEE  in queste occasioni se la può 
cavare con l'inglese sarebbe molto utile. Io però  lo integrerei con delle 
lezioni intensive di inglese con un insegnante  madrelingua a basso costo per i 
partecipanti. Prendete un insegnante  professionista o uno studente Erasmus che 
studia lingue (quindi teoricamente +  portato per lì'insegnamento) e chiedetegli 
quanto prende per un'ora di lezione.  Immagino sui 25/30€..beh, dividete quella 
cifra per una decina di studenti che  accetteranno di pagare 3€ a lezione per 
una mezz'oretta di grammatica e mezz'ora  di conversazione AEGEE/SU oriented. 

 
Con questi corsi pilota poi potreste al ritorno  dalle SU e con l'arrivo della 
nuova ondata Erasmus (quindi di tanti potenziali  'insegnanti') unire una 
campagna soci AEGEE dicendo che per frequetnare i corsi  bisogna essere soci e 
quindi a parte dovrebbero pagare la tessera. E potreste  estendere il numero 
delle lingue insegnate.
 
Comunque sia, bisognerebbe trovare un modo per  creare nei soci quello che in 
marketing è un bisogno indotto, la necessità non  spontaneamente riconosciuta di 
qualcosa (in questo caso l'inglese) che però  grazie a delle apposite strategie 
di marketing viene riconosciuto come  importante. Quindi, pensate a come far 
capire che è fondamentale la conoscenza  dell'inglese. Ora è importante per le 
Summer, in autunno potreste puntare sul  lavoro, lo studio, etc. E ogni 
'ragione' avrebbe delle iniziative  particolari..

>> *Call for Applications:
>> Financial Management Training Course - AEGEE
>> 19-25 November 2007, Utrecht, the Netherlands *
>>
>> AEGEE-Utrecht & AEGEE-Academy are organizing the *Financial Management for
>> European Youth Organizations *training course in* Utrecht*, the Netherlandson
>> *19th-25th November 2007.*
>>
>> The training aims at improving the capacity of European youth organizations
>> in financial management, fostering exchange of best practice in the field
>> and establishing a clear link between youth policies and relevant
>> stakeholders.
>> The training programme will cover fundraising strategy, public funding,
>> private funding, budgeting, application writing, reporting, lobbying,
>>  exchange of best practice and follow-up.
>> AEGEE is cooperatng with partner youth organizations for this training to
>> bring a greater European dimension and to concretely work with other youth
>> organizations!
